- Description:
- The document is a series of communications regarding the proposed reduction in sugar allocations to industrial users and manufacturers, specifically ice cream manufacturers. George B. Schwabe, M.C. has appealed to the War Food Administration and the Office of Price Administration on behalf of Midwest Creamery Company, expressing opposition to the quotas and emphasizing the importance of sugar for their business. Schwabe is hopeful that some relief may be granted and is keeping the company informed of any updates on the situation. The company also sent a telegram to Schwabe expressing their concerns about the proposed reduction in sugar allocations and how it would impact their business and the market for farmers. They are seeking suggestions from patrons on how to address the issue.
